What is Steel Wood?
Steel Wood is not a specific species of tree or metal but a term used to describe engineered products that integrate steel and wood in a single structure. It may come in the form of steel-framed doors with wood veneer finishes, or wooden panels reinforced with steel sheets for additional strength and security. The concept is simple but powerful—bring together the best attributes of two time-tested materials to create something that is both beautiful and durable.
The result is a product that combines steel’s resistance to wear, tear, and weather with the timeless appeal of wood. Whether used in residential or commercial spaces, Steel Wood products deliver a perfect balance of durability, security, and design.
Advantages of Steel Wood
One of the key reasons behind the popularity of Steel Wood is its superior performance compared to pure wood or steel alternatives. Traditional wooden doors or furniture, while attractive, are vulnerable to damage from moisture, pests, and daily wear. Steel, although strong, can sometimes appear cold and industrial for home interiors. Steel Wood solves both problems in a single solution.
1. Durability:
Steel Wood products are built to last. The steel component ensures structural integrity, while the wood offers a warm and welcoming appearance. These products can withstand environmental stress, making them suitable for both interior and exterior applications.
2. Aesthetic Versatility:
The wooden surface of Steel Wood can be designed in countless textures, finishes, and colors. Whether it’s a rich mahogany tone or a lighter oak finish, the wood can be customized to complement various architectural styles—from modern minimalism to traditional charm.
3. Security:
In applications like doors and gates, Steel Wood offers increased protection. The internal steel layer provides resistance against forced entry, while the wooden exterior maintains the overall look and feel of a premium residential entrance.
4. Low Maintenance:
Unlike solid wood, which needs regular polishing, or steel that can rust over time, Steel Wood offers low maintenance. It is designed to resist corrosion, termites, and cracking, saving homeowners both time and money in the long run.
Applications of Steel Wood
Steel Wood is widely used in several aspects of construction and interior design:
-
Main Doors: The most common application is in entrance doors, where homeowners desire a blend of strength and elegance.
-
Furniture: From wardrobes to cabinets and beds, Steel Wood furniture is gaining popularity for its resilience and style.
-
Partitions and Wall Panels: Used in modern interiors to create aesthetic divisions within a room while ensuring durability.
-
Office and Commercial Spaces: Many offices use Steel Wood doors and panels to maintain a professional yet warm environment.
